RVA is seeking an Intermediate Transportation Design Technologist to work on a variety of transportation infrastructure projects that support and enhance community mobility. The role requires contributing to multimodal projects involving roadways, highways, bridges, traffic engineering, and transportation planning.
Responsibilities
- Provide engineering and technical expertise on multi‑disciplinary projects
- Participate in studies, assessments, modeling, and design using AutoCAD / Civil 3D and Bentley MicroStation InRoads / OpenRoads
- Contribute to reports, drawings, and other engineering documents
- Prepare designs for municipal road reconstructions, water / sewer systems, site grading, and stormwater management
- Communicate with clients, consultants, and contractors under supervision
- Collaborate with project teams to meet deadlines and budgets
- Prepare tender and contract documents, including specifications, quantities, and construction estimates
- Mentor junior engineers and technologists as needed
Qualifications
Diploma in Civil Engineering Technology from an accredited institution3–7 years of experience in municipal / transportation design engineering, preferably with consulting experienceStrong analytical and problem‑solving skillsUnderstanding of highway geometric design principles, grading, and drainageFamiliarity with municipal and provincial transportation design standardsAbility to work effectively in a team environmentBenefits
